博客 Kerberos票据生命周期调整与优化配置方法

Kerberos票据生命周期调整与优化配置方法

   数栈君   发表于 2026-02-01 12:14  95  0

Kerberos 票据生命周期调整与优化配置方法

在现代企业 IT 架构中,身份验证和授权是保障系统安全的核心机制。Kerberos 协议作为一种广泛使用的身份验证协议,凭借其高效性和安全性,在企业环境中得到了广泛应用。然而,Kerberos 票据的生命周期管理是一个复杂而关键的过程,直接关系到系统的安全性、可靠性和用户体验。本文将深入探讨 Kerberos 票据生命周期的调整与优化配置方法,为企业提供实用的指导。


一、Kerberos 票据生命周期概述

Kerberos 协议通过票据(Ticket)来实现身份验证和授权。票据是用户与服务之间通信的凭证,具有严格的生命周期。一个典型的 Kerberos 票据生命周期包括以下几个阶段:

  1. 票据授予票据(TGT,Ticket Granting Ticket):用户首次登录时,Kerberos 客户端向认证服务器(AS)请求 TGT,用于后续的票据请求。
  2. 服务票据(TSS,Ticket for Service):用户访问特定服务时,Kerberos 客户端使用 TGT 向票据授予服务器(TGS)请求 TSS。
  3. 票据验证:服务端验证票据的有效性,确认用户身份。
  4. 票据更新与续期:在票据的有效期内,用户可以请求更新或续期票据,延长其生命周期。
  5. 票据撤销与过期:当票据过期或被撤销时,系统会终止其有效性。

二、Kerberos 票据生命周期管理的重要性

Kerberos 票据生命周期的管理直接影响到系统的安全性、性能和用户体验。以下是其重要性的几个方面:

  1. 安全性:票据的有效期和更新机制是防止未授权访问的关键。过长的有效期可能增加被滥用的风险,而过短的有效期则会频繁要求用户重新认证,影响用户体验。
  2. 性能优化:合理的票据生命周期配置可以减少认证服务器的负载,提升系统的整体性能。
  3. 用户体验:通过调整票据生命周期,可以在安全性与便利性之间找到平衡,提升用户的操作体验。

三、Kerberos 票据生命周期调整的常见问题

在实际应用中,Kerberos 票据生命周期的配置可能会遇到以下问题:

  1. 票据过期时间设置不当:过长的过期时间可能导致安全性下降,而过短的过期时间则会增加用户的认证频率。
  2. 票据更新机制不完善:票据更新的频率和方式直接影响用户体验和系统性能。
  3. 票据撤销机制失效:当用户注销或设备丢失时,无法及时撤销票据,可能导致安全风险。
  4. 跨域环境下的票据管理:在复杂的多域环境中,票据生命周期的管理更加复杂,需要协调多个域的配置。

四、Kerberos 票据生命周期优化配置方法

为了确保 Kerberos 票据生命周期的有效性和安全性,企业需要采取以下优化配置方法:

1. 合理设置票据过期时间

  • TGT 过期时间:TGT 的默认过期时间通常为 10 小时。企业可以根据自身需求进行调整,建议设置为 8-12 小时,以平衡安全性与用户体验。
  • TSS 过期时间:TSS 的过期时间应根据服务的敏感性和访问频率进行调整,通常设置为 1-4 小时。
  • 会话过期时间:与票据过期时间保持一致,确保会话在票据过期后自动终止。

2. 优化票据更新机制

  • 自动更新:启用票据自动更新功能,避免用户频繁请求认证。
  • 更新频率:根据票据的使用频率和系统负载,设置合理的更新频率,建议每 30 分钟更新一次。
  • 负载均衡:在高并发场景下,通过负载均衡技术分散票据更新请求,提升系统性能。

3. 完善票据撤销机制

  • 主动撤销:当用户注销或设备丢失时,系统应立即撤销相关票据。
  • 被动撤销:定期检查过期或未使用的票据,并及时清理。
  • 审计日志:记录票据撤销操作,便于后续的安全审计和问题排查。

4. 处理跨域环境下的票据管理

  • Kerberos 跨域信任:在多域环境中,配置 Kerberos 跨域信任关系,确保票据在不同域之间的有效性。
  • 联合认证:通过联合认证机制,简化跨域环境下的票据管理流程。
  • 统一策略:制定统一的票据生命周期管理策略,确保各域之间的配置一致性。

五、Kerberos 票据生命周期优化的实践案例

为了更好地理解 Kerberos 票据生命周期优化的实际应用,以下是一个典型的优化案例:

案例背景

某企业 IT 系统中,Kerberos 票据的默认过期时间为 10 小时,导致部分用户在长时间未操作后需要重新登录,影响了工作效率。同时,票据更新机制不够完善,导致系统负载过高。

优化措施

  1. 调整票据过期时间:将 TGT 过期时间从 10 小时缩短为 8 小时,TSS 过期时间从 2 小时缩短为 1 小时。
  2. 优化票据更新机制:启用自动更新功能,设置每 30 分钟更新一次,并通过负载均衡技术分散更新请求。
  3. 完善票据撤销机制:配置主动撤销功能,确保用户注销时立即撤销相关票据。

优化效果

  • 安全性提升:缩短票据过期时间,降低了被滥用的风险。
  • 系统性能优化:通过负载均衡和自动更新,减少了认证服务器的负载压力。
  • 用户体验改善:用户在长时间未操作后无需频繁重新登录,提升了工作效率。

六、总结与展望

Kerberos 票据生命周期的调整与优化是企业 IT 安全管理中的重要环节。通过合理设置票据过期时间、优化更新机制、完善撤销机制以及处理跨域环境下的票据管理,企业可以显著提升系统的安全性、性能和用户体验。

未来,随着企业数字化转型的深入,Kerberos 协议将在更多场景中得到应用。通过持续的研究和实践,企业可以进一步优化 Kerberos 票据生命周期管理,为数据中台、数字孪生和数字可视化等技术提供更坚实的安全保障。


申请试用 更多关于 Kerberos 票据生命周期管理的解决方案,欢迎访问我们的官方网站,获取更多技术支持和产品试用机会。

申请试用 通过我们的专业服务,您可以轻松实现 Kerberos 票据生命周期的优化配置,提升企业 IT 系统的安全性和效率。

申请试用 立即体验我们的解决方案,为您的企业数据安全保驾护航!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料